Luton: Wizz Air UK puts new full-flight simulator into operation

The low-cost airline Wizz Air UK now has a new full-flight simulator available at London Luton Airport. This is operated by IAGO Flight Training as part of a long-term agreement.

This is primarily intended to be used by Wizz Air Airbus pilots stationed in Luton. In the future, pilots of sister companies in the group could also take part in training courses in London instead of Budapest, as this is explicitly planned. If the lowcoster does not need the simulator itself, pilots from other airlines can also use it. For this, IAGO Flight Training charges the corresponding fee according to the price list.

“London Luton Airport is the perfect place for us to conduct crew training. Not only for our British crews, but also for other crews stationed elsewhere in Europe. The combined strengths of IAGO and Avion Group make it a win-win situation, ”explains András Sebők, Chief Central Operations Officer at Wizz Air.
